    I’ve been a freemium player, pretty much since this game came out. If not day one, then the first week, for sure. This game has gone through a lot of changes since then. At first it had districts, without time limits and every once in awhile an event (big or small) with limited time items. Now, there hasn’t been a new district since July of last year. And the events are non stop. Lately I’m seeing more and more comments about what can and cannot be earned in these events by freemium players. I thought I’d go back and look at my experiences with all the events.

    First off, I’d like to explain how I play the game. During events, I will play as often is necessary to maximize my game play, in my waking hours. If that means playing hourly I will. Luckily, that hasn’t often been needed. I will not set alarms to wake up at night, but oftentimes I do wake up and if I can’t sleep I’ll reset tasks. And I rarely sleep much more than 6 hours so I’m able to reset 2hr tasks 9 times a day, 4hr 5x, 6hr 3x (and sometimes 4x), 8hr 3x etc, of course for some tasks the time slips and eventually I lose out and sometimes “real” life intrudes, but on an average day, that’s how I play.

    Here’s my breakdown of the big events. When I say “everything” I mean all freemium characters, skins, and decorations that are part of the prizes. And, as it’s been awhile for some of these, I may have forgotten some details.

    Kingdom of the Full Moon-I got everything, but I needed help from the jello-shot (or whatever it was) glitch. No clams spent.

    Comic-Con-Earned everything, and had 3-4 times what was needed. No clams spent and earned 100+ clams.

    Halloween 2014-Earned everything, no clams spent.

    American Dad-Earned everything, no clams spent.

    Christmas 2014-Earned everything. Spent clams on McClane.

    Valentine’s Day-Earned everything, no clams spent.

    Star Trek-This is where the grinding in events really started. Before they extended it, I would have gotten everything, but after the extension I just didn’t care so I didn’t try and missed out on a few of the new items. No clams spent, and earned a couple hundred.

    Mobsters-Missed out on Bonnie’s costume, no clams spent.

    PeterPalooza-Earned everything, taking advantage of player friendly glitches (secret concerts, and Hayley Smith attacking the “boss”). Spent clams on Weird Al.

    Those are the events you have listed on the site, I might have missed some since then.

    Halloween 2015-Other than Slasher Cat, I didn’t get any of the final prizes for each phase. Spent clams (50-75) on rushing tasks to unlock Meg’s friends.

    Christmas 2015-Didn’t earn any of the final prizes for each phase, but got everything else. No clams spent.

    Football-By far my most frustrating event. Spent clams on Tom Brady and Cam Newton and the only way I was able to start week 3 on time was paying clams to win the games. And in week 3 I got Peter’s skin just before the event ended so used more clams to win the last games and get Touchdown Jesus.

    Current event-Spent clams on the Black Knight and Fezzik, and I’m in decent shape right now, but still feel it necessary to log in every 2 hours or risk losing out.

    There are too many mini events to go over, but the first, Pee Pants, I missed out on by one item. Since then I’ve gotten every “main” prize, whether it was a character or skin, but not all the decorations. The only clams I’ve spent in mini events are on characters.

    As I said, the grind started with Star Trek and every event since then I’ve needed to play more than I’d actually like to in order to earn what I want and even then I couldn’t get it all. I think, in order to fully enjoy this game, I’d need to adopt a “be happy with what I can get” attitude, but that’s not how I’ve ever played games. This may be an imperfect analogy because they are so different but I grew up playing games like Super Mario Bros. I wasn’t happy just getting to the final castle. I had to save the princess.

    It may have once been “pay or play” but that is no longer the case. A truly freemium player has no chance to get all the freemium items. Which begs the question, if the only way to earn a freemium item is by using clams (either speeding tasks, or buying clam buildings or characters) is it still freemium? And it’s not just a question of using clams, it’s how many. With the football event, the only way to get Touchdown Jesus was either to spend clams to rush tasks or to win the games. Why even have an event? Just put Jesus in the store for 500 clams (or 1,000 or whatever you think it’s worth).

    What bothers me the most is that this game could be really fun. I want a challenge, as long as it’s reasonable. I like that you need to strategize and plan in these events. But, if the only “strategy” is using clams, I’m not interested. Not only because I don’t have unlimited clams, but because it’s just not as fun, for me.

    So, in conclusion (finally, right?), this is going to be my last event. If they release another district I might be interested, but other than that the only thing that might bring me back is a Star Wars event, but that seems unlikely and would no doubt just cause more aggravation.
